Cost of Revenue Trends: A Tale of Two Giants

In the competitive landscape of the transportation industry, PACCAR Inc and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. have showcased intriguing cost of revenue trends over the past decade. From 2014 to 2023, PACCAR Inc consistently maintained a higher cost of revenue, peaking in 2023 with a 73% increase from its 2016 low. Meanwhile,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. demonstrated a steady upward trajectory, culminating in a 90% rise by 2022 compared to 2014. This growth reflects strategic investments and operational efficiencies. Notably, 2024 data for Old Dominion is missing, leaving room for speculation on its future performance.
